Bonjour,
- Je crée, dans un répertoire "c:\temp", un fichier .bat, contenant une seule ligne commençant par "rem "
- J'exécute le .bat.
-> Je ne peux plus modifier le fichier : "... le fichier est utilisé par un autre processus."
Le fichier est bloqué dès qu'il a été exécuté.
Je ne vois aucune trace de mon fichier avec le Process Explorer de MS et l'utilitaire Unlocker ne trouve pas d'attache ni ne peut supprimer le fichier.
Mon utilisateur est administrateur, l'UAC est désactivé.
Si j'exécute le .bat avec un click-droit, "Exécuter en tant qu'administrateur", le fichier n'est pas bloqué.
C'est le scénario minimal pour provoquer un blocage de fichier mais j'en ai beaucoup d'autres (avec Visual Studio, avec Process.Start, ...)
C'est insupportable et indigne d'un OS.
J'ai une version Familiale Premium 64b mise à jour depuis un Vista Familiale Premium 64b. Ce problème n'existait pas sous Vista.
Si quelqu'un a une piste ou veut m'accompagner dans ma colère...
Blocage de fichier
-
- Messages : 1411
- Enregistré le : lun. 1 févr. 2010 13:41
- Etes vous un robot ? : Non
- Localisation : Bayonne 64
- Contact :
Re: Blocage de fichier
Bonjour edid
Un probleme de droits sur ton dossier temp ?
Est ce que cela fonctionne dans un autre dossier ?
Je viens de tester sur mon pc : pas de probleme...
Un probleme de droits sur ton dossier temp ?
Est ce que cela fonctionne dans un autre dossier ?
Je viens de tester sur mon pc : pas de probleme...
-
- Messages : 3
- Enregistré le : ven. 8 oct. 2010 14:22
- Etes vous un robot ? : Non
Re: Blocage de fichier
Bonjour
Je viens de tenter la priocédure sur mon PC et je n'ai eu aucun prioblème.
J'ai créé un fichier essai.bat dans un dossier c:\Temp que j'ai préalablement créé.
Dans ce fichier j'ai mis une seule ligne REM echo OFF
Je suis l'utilisateur administratreur
j'ai lancé le fichier par un double-clic
J'ai ensuite peu essafcer le fichier et le dossier sans soucis
J'utilise une version Windows 7 Professionnel 32bits
Je viens de tenter la priocédure sur mon PC et je n'ai eu aucun prioblème.
J'ai créé un fichier essai.bat dans un dossier c:\Temp que j'ai préalablement créé.
Dans ce fichier j'ai mis une seule ligne REM echo OFF
Je suis l'utilisateur administratreur
j'ai lancé le fichier par un double-clic
J'ai ensuite peu essafcer le fichier et le dossier sans soucis
J'utilise une version Windows 7 Professionnel 32bits